Output 63f340be1611ee4a99b36898bfdd29fc100aa983a0aa0ae0ed9cc0cc3ec4e8f0:1

value
34264628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fcd94c8a96c5e754a6b620e3364537a8108dc51 OP_EQUAL
address
MJ6KWkiscSuWuTSfSCjE4bsYSiWZ3XoAnm
transaction
63f340be1611ee4a99b36898bfdd29fc100aa983a0aa0ae0ed9cc0cc3ec4e8f0
spent
true